// Client setup for the extracted user module (Userhive).
// Support team: after the Brindlework monolith split, all account
// lookups go through this client, not the legacy /users routes.
// Timeouts are 3s; failures fall back to cached profiles.
// The client authenticates to Userhive with the internal key
// configured directly below.

gateway credential: zpat2_ei

## Artifact Signing — SDK Parity Notes (Weekly Sync)

Kestrel SDK for Android reached parity with the Swift client this sprint: offline queueing, batched telemetry, and retry semantics now match. Both SDKs ship as signed artifacts from the same pipeline. Remaining gap: background sync throttling, targeted next sprint. Verify both release bundles before tagging. Both artifacts validate against the shared signing key below.

signing key of kawig-fafog = bky19_6Fypv1qws7J8qJtaYjX

## Vendor Note: Meshwire Websocket Reconnect Bug

Our vendor Meshwire supplies the realtime layer in Cobblepath. Their client library occasionally fails to reconnect after network blips, leaving sessions stale. A patched build is in vendor QA; we pin the old version until it clears. New team members should not attempt local workarounds. Escalations to the vendor liaison go to the address below.

escalation mailbox, hafop-hahap: oliok@sivrelsoft.internal

**Q: Why do some audit-log entries show a delay in the Ledgerlight viewer?**

A: Entries are batched from the Corvid event bus every five minutes, so a lag of up to six minutes is expected and not an incident. Anything beyond fifteen minutes indicates a stuck consumer and should be raised in the weekly eng sync. Ingestion architecture, retention windows, and the consumer restart procedure are documented on the internal page.

operations page: https://confluence.zemvarlabs.internal/projects/display/browse/display/8963

**Q: How do I access the Brindlewood partner SFTP drop?**

New hires at Fennimore Logistics should first request the drop role from their team lead, then verify the host fingerprint against the onboarding wiki before connecting. Files from Brindlewood arrive nightly and must not be renamed. If the service account is ever locked out, recovery requires the passphrase held by the integrations team, shown below.

recovery phrase for yajop-tagef: quenael-zoriel-aldael-quenax-druion